ABOUT THE FOOD SHELF

2023 marks 41 years of service to Bemidji and surrounding communities. From a small store front in downtown Bemidji with a few dedicated volunteers we have grown to serve thousands of people.  During 2022, 9,600 families  consisting of 28,000 people received 595,000 lbs of food.  In those families we know nearly 10,000 were children ( a 40 percent increase over 2021), and 6,000 were seniors – the fastest growing segment of food insecure in the State of Minnesota. 

 

We also rely on over 300 volunteers who give their time and energy to distribute food to our friends and neighbors. Without them we would not be able to operate.  We welcome anyone wanting to help, there are many jobs to fit any ability.

And finally, the Donors who have supported us over the past 40 years have been remarkable in their generosity.  We purchase 2/3 of the food we distribute, their support is critical to meeting the needs of our clients.
